Murder accused's sister agrees that evidence to jury 'complete opposite' to statement

The sister of Valeriu Melnic, accused of murdering Ion Daghi, testified that her evidence to the jury last week was the opposite of what she had said in her Garda statement. In the statement, she described her brother as the aggressor who had a knife and threatened to kill her husband. In court, she denied that she was trying to protect him and said she had not seen the earlier part of the fight. She admitted that she had described her husband as the one armed and that her brother had wanted to leave the house. She also said she had only seen the leg of a chair in his hand and did not see them fighting. The trial continues tomorrow before Mr Justice David Keane and a jury of eight men and four women. Valeriu Melnic pleaded not guilty.
